Rail bridge work paused in Wiesbaden and tram track replacement delayed in Potsdam

Construction on the Theodor‑Heuss‑Ring railway bridge in Wiesbaden has led to a narrowed road surface as work continues on the structure.

In Potsdam, the planned replacement of tram tracks on Zeppelinstrasse has been postponed after no bids were received for the tender. Trams will keep running, and the major construction is now expected no earlier than 2027, with associated traffic rerouting and further delays on other sections of the network.
